The Mindray IPM-12 is a multi-parametric patient monitoring system that offers ECG/EKG, NIBP, SpO2, and CO2 monitoring in a single, touch screen device. In this analysis, we'll explore the advantages and disadvantages of purchasing this advanced patient monitoring system.
Pros:1. Combination of multiple parameters: This device offers all essential monitoring parameters in a single system, reducing the need for multiple devices, saving space, and cutting down the overall cost.
2. Touch screen interface: The IPM-12 features an intuitive touch screen, enabling easy and quick access to patient data, setting up alarms, and making adjustments, resulting in improved workflow efficiency.
3. Advanced features: This system offers advanced features like patient trend analysis, alarms for out-of-range values, and user-friendly data visualization tools to help healthcare providers monitor patients more effectively.
4. Portability: The IPM-12 has a compact size and lightweight design, making it easier to move from room to room or transport between patient wards or healthcare facilities, providing increased flexibility and convenience for healthcare providers.
Cons:1. Higher cost than individual monitors: As this system combines four monitoring functions into one device, it may have a higher upfront cost compared to purchasing separate monitors for each parameter.
2. Battery life: Since patient monitoring devices are typically used continuously, the IPM-12 may require frequent charging due to the use of multiple monitoring parameters compared to a single function device.
3. Complexity: With multiple parameters and advanced features, the IPM-12 may have a steeper learning curve for users compared to simpler, standalone monitors.
4. Maintenance and calibration: A multi-parametric system like the IPM-12 may require more frequent maintenance and calibration to ensure accurate readings for all parameters, potentially resulting in increased costs and downtime.
Conclusion:The Mindray IPM-12 patient monitoring system offers significant benefits in terms of efficiency, convenience, and advanced features for healthcare providers. Despite the upfront cost, having all monitoring parameters in a single device can help save space, reduce cable clutter, and avoid the need for purchasing and maintaining multiple individual monitors. However, this system might require a learning curve for users, more frequent charging, and increased maintenance and calibration.
